Safety


It is probable that your car's key fob is equipped with a transponder that must be programmed. This is an element of security that blocks your car from starting without the correct key. Most hardware stores will not be able to program a modern key because they don't have the required equipment. However, some online dealers and locksmiths are able to provide this service, but they will typically require proof of ownership or registration prior to doing so.

The programming of a brand new key for a car could take as long as 30 minutes. This includes the time it takes to cut the key. The cost of programming a new car key will vary according to the model and make. In general, it's best to visit a dealer. This will give you the best chance of getting keys that are compatible with your vehicle.

Key fobs are more convenient and secure than a traditional car key. In contrast to the blade-style keys of the past, which simply fit into the ignition, newer keys are equipped with a chip that sends a signal to the car whenever the key is within reach of the fob. This signal is read by a sensor in the car, and then confirmed by the digital serial number on the fob of the key. If the number matches the number, the car will begin.
